The Pi package loads the Superpowers skills and a small extension that injects the `using-superpowers` bootstrap at session startup and again after compaction. Pi has native skills, so no compatibility `Skill` tool is required. Subagent and task-list tools remain optional Pi companion packages.

### Hermes Agent
|
||||||
|
|
||||||
|
Install Superpowers as a Hermes plugin from this repository:
|
||||||
|
|
||||||
|
```bash
|
||||||
|
hermes plugins install obra/superpowers --enable
|
||||||
|
```
|
||||||
|
|
||||||
|
Restart any active Hermes sessions after installing. Note: Hermes has no
|
||||||
|
post-compaction hook, so a very long session that compacts over its first
|
||||||
|
turn loses the bootstrap — start a fresh session if skills stop triggering.

## Visual companion telemetry
|
## Visual companion telemetry
|
||||||
|
|
||||||
Because skills and plugins don't provide any feedback to creators, we have no idea how many of you are using Superpowers. By default, the Prime Radiant logo on brainstorming's optional visual companion feature is loaded from our website. It includes the version of Superpowers in use. It does not include any details about your project, prompt, or coding agent. We don't see your clicks or anything about what you're building. This helps us have a rough idea of how many folks are using Superpowers and which version of Superpowers they're using. It's 100% optional. To disable this, set the environment variable `SUPERPOWERS_DISABLE_TELEMETRY` to any true value. Superpowers also honors Claude Code's `DISABLE_TELEMETRY` and `CLAUDE_CODE_DISABLE_NONESSENTIAL_TRAFFIC` opt-outs.

## The five treatments
|
||||||
|
|
||||||
|
### T1. SDD worker-review prohibition
|
||||||
|
|
||||||
|
**Evidence:** 9/9 depth-2 spawns across 4 corpora were implementer-issued
|
||||||
|
reviewers; all 9 were same-task duplicates of the review the controller
|
||||||
|
dispatches anyway. The dispatch contract never says review is not the
|
||||||
|
worker's job; "self-review" in the implementer prompt gets reified into a
|
||||||
|
reviewer subagent on harnesses where children can spawn (Codex).
|
||||||
|
|
||||||
|
**Changes:**
|
||||||
|
- `skills/subagent-driven-development/implementer-prompt.md`: an explicit
|
||||||
|
"You do not dispatch subagents" clause — self-review means reading your
|
||||||
|
own diff; the controller owns all review dispatch; a reviewer you spawn
|
||||||
|
duplicates a review the process already provides.
|
||||||
|
- `skills/subagent-driven-development/SKILL.md`: one dispatch-contract
|
||||||
|
line in the task loop, plus a Red Flags row: "An independent review
|
||||||
|
would strengthen my report" → review is the controller's next step;
|
||||||
|
your reviewer is a duplicate seat.
|
||||||
|
- Harness-agnostic wording (no-op where children cannot spawn).
|
||||||
|
|
||||||
|
**Graded by:** `score_e6.py` (depth-2 spawns by spawner role, duplicate
|
||||||
|
review families); `score_e5.py` for the same-scope variant.
|
||||||
|
**Baseline:** 9/9 worker-issued, 0 counter-examples.
|
||||||
|
**Criterion:** 0 worker-issued depth-2 spawns AND review coverage
|
||||||
|
preserved (every task still gets exactly one controller-dispatched task
|
||||||
|
review).
|
||||||
|
|
||||||
|
### T2. Event-driven waiting
|
||||||
|
|
||||||
|
**Evidence:** 60–78% of `wait_agent` calls time out in every corpus
|
||||||
|
(dev 67.1%, spinout 60.2%). Source recon: V2 waits are event
|
||||||
|
subscriptions, not polls — one long wait has the same wake latency as a
|
||||||
|
10s poll at ~1/90th the calls; a completed child's FINAL_ANSWER is pushed
|
||||||
|
into the parent's mailbox and drained into the next model request with no
|
||||||
|
wait at all.
|
||||||
|
|
||||||
|
**Changes** (`skills/using-superpowers/references/codex-tools.md`):
|
||||||
|
- Never short-timeout poll.
|
||||||
|
- While local work remains, do not wait — child results arrive with your
|
||||||
|
next turn via the mailbox.
|
||||||
|
- When genuinely idle, issue ONE `wait_agent` with a long `timeout_ms`
|
||||||
|
(900000+; harness max 3600000).
|
||||||
|
- V2 caveat stated: completion mail carries `trigger_turn=false` and will
|
||||||
|
not wake an idle controller — that is the one job `wait_agent` has.
|
||||||
|
|
||||||
|
**Graded by:** `score_e7.py` (timeout rate, inter-poll cadence,
|
||||||
|
cache-rebill estimate — the rebill figure stays labeled as an estimate).
|
||||||
|
**Baseline:** dev 67.1% timeout rate.
|
||||||
|
**Criterion:** timeout rate < 25% with no loss of task completion.
|
||||||
|
|
||||||
|
### T3. codex-tools.md corrections
|
||||||
|
|
||||||
|
**Evidence:** five claims in the current guidance are contradicted by the
|
||||||
|
Codex source (all file:line-cited in the capabilities doc):
|
||||||
|
1. `close_agent` does not exist in multi-agent V2 (V1-only). V2 LRU-evicts
|
||||||
|
finished children automatically; not closing costs nothing;
|
||||||
|
`followup_task` transparently reloads an evicted child.
|
||||||
|
2. Fix rounds can always resume the implementer via `followup_task` —
|
||||||
|
dev's "if your harness cannot send another message to a spawned agent,
|
||||||
|
dispatch each fix round as a fresh implementer" branch is dead on V2.
|
||||||
|
3. Role files (`~/.codex/agents/**.toml`) DO attach to spawns via
|
||||||
|
`agent_type` on isolated forks (0.145+).
|
||||||
|
4. Full-history forks accept `model`/`reasoning_effort` overrides; only
|
||||||
|
`agent_type` is refused. (Isolated forks remain the SDD guidance for
|
||||||
|
context-hygiene reasons, stated accurately.)
|
||||||
|
5. Dispatch guidance must never name non-V2 model presets — the V2 spawn
|
||||||
|
allowlist is v2 presets only; others hard-error.
|
||||||
|
|
||||||
|
**Changes:** rewrite the multi-agent paragraph of
|
||||||
|
`skills/using-superpowers/references/codex-tools.md` to be
|
||||||
|
version-honest (V1 vs V2 behavior labeled where they differ).
|
||||||
|
|
||||||
|
**Graded by:** source citation (already verified); no scorer regressions
|
||||||
|
on the shared battery. `score_e8.py` is retained as a V1/V2 schema
|
||||||
|
detector, not a hygiene grader — no `close_agent` checklist ships.
|
||||||
|
|
||||||
|
### T4. Brainstorming three-path router (variant C: approval always)
|
||||||
|
|
||||||
|
**Evidence:** micro — the current HARD-GATE text pushes a bounded task to
|
||||||
|
FULL ceremony 5/5, while Z-null (no guidance) and a three-path router
|
||||||
|
both differentiate 5/5: the absolute wording suppresses discrimination
|
||||||
|
the model draws natively. FULL battery — ceremony volume scales
|
||||||
|
moderately (16.7 vs 24.0 tool calls, bounded vs arch), but the
|
||||||
|
two-document ritual (spec file → plan file) ran unconditionally in every
|
||||||
|
rep. The measured waste is the unconditional artifact ritual, not the
|
||||||
|
approval gate.
|
||||||
|
|
||||||
|
**Design (variant C):** three paths scale the ARTIFACT; every path keeps
|
||||||
|
human approval before implementation:
|
||||||
|
- **Spike** (feasibility question, explicitly throwaway): present the
|
||||||
|
question and the intended probe in 2–3 sentences, get a nod, go. No
|
||||||
|
docs. Findings return as a recommendation; anything built stays labeled
|
||||||
|
throwaway.
|
||||||
|
- **Bounded** (well-scoped change to an existing, understood flow):
|
||||||
|
present a short design in chat, get approval, implement. No spec file,
|
||||||
|
no writing-plans invocation.
|
||||||
|
- **Architectural** (restructures components, new subsystem, public
|
||||||
|
interface change): the full current flow — spec doc, review,
|
||||||
|
writing-plans.
|
||||||
|
|
||||||
|
**Guards (all ship with the router):**
|
||||||
|
- Classification is said out loud ("this looks bounded, so I'll present a
|
||||||
|
short design here rather than write a spec") so the human can override.
|
||||||
|
- When in doubt between two paths, take the heavier one.
|
||||||
|
- One-way ratchet: hidden complexity discovered mid-path upgrades the
|
||||||
|
path; never downgrade mid-task.
|
||||||
|
- New Red Flags rows targeting classification-as-escape-hatch ("I'll call
|
||||||
|
it bounded to skip the doc").
|
||||||
|
|
||||||
|
**Changes** (`skills/brainstorming/SKILL.md`): HARD-GATE keeps "no
|
||||||
|
implementation before approval" and drops "regardless of perceived
|
||||||
|
simplicity" as the ceremony driver; anti-pattern section reframed (the
|
||||||
|
sin is skipping approval, not skipping documents); checklist steps 6–9
|
||||||
|
become the architectural path; process-flow graph gains the router; Red
|
||||||
|
Flags rows added. This is carefully-tuned content — the edit follows
|
||||||
|
writing-skills methodology and ships only with the full eval evidence
|
||||||
|
below.
|
||||||
|
|
||||||
|
**Graded by (three layers):**
|
||||||
|
1. **Micro** (`ceremony-path-micro.py`, adapted): variant C literal text,
|
||||||
|
plus adversarially ambiguous briefs the campaign never tested (a task
|
||||||
|
that pattern-matches bounded but hides a public interface change).
|
||||||
|
Criteria: spike/bounded/arch differentiate (≥4/5 per cell); ambiguous
|
||||||
|
briefs escalate to FULL (≥4/5); arch never downgrades (5/5).
|
||||||
|
2. **Codex ceremony battery:** `cx-ceremony-{spike,bounded,arch}` on the
|
||||||
|
fix arm, 3 reps each, `score_e4.py` census. Criteria: bounded reps
|
||||||
|
show an approval turn but zero committed spec files and zero
|
||||||
|
writing-plans ritual; arch reps keep the full two-doc flow; spike reps
|
||||||
|
stay minimal.
|
||||||
|
3. **Global regression battery:** the same three ceremony scenarios on
|
||||||
|
Claude Code and Gemini (rig work: those scenarios are currently
|
||||||
|
codex-gated), 3 reps each; plus the triggering acceptance check
|
||||||
|
("Let's make a react todo list" auto-triggers brainstorming into the
|
||||||
|
full/architectural path) on all three harnesses.
|
||||||
|
|
||||||
|
### T5. Explicit model on child-issued spawns
|
||||||
|
|
||||||
|
**Evidence:** root spawns are 100% explicit-model at CLI 0.146 (dev
|
||||||
|
14/14); the live gap is depth-2 — 2/2 child-issued spawns omitted
|
||||||
|
`model`. Source recon: `model` without `reasoning_effort` resets effort
|
||||||
|
to the MODEL's default, not the parent's.
|
||||||
|
|
||||||
|
**Changes** (`skills/using-superpowers/references/codex-tools.md`):
|
||||||
|
- Every spawn you issue — including as a child — sets `model` AND
|
||||||
|
`reasoning_effort`; the effort-reset trap is named.
|
||||||
|
- Advise `[agents].default_subagent_model` and
|
||||||
|
`[agents].default_subagent_reasoning_effort` in `~/.codex/config.toml`
|
||||||
|
as the machine-level backstop for anything that slips through.
|
||||||
|
|
||||||
|
**Graded by:** `score_e1.py` (per-spawn explicit-model rate, by depth) on
|
||||||
|
the shared battery.
|
||||||
|
**Baseline:** depth-2: 0/2 explicit.
|
||||||
|
**Criterion:** every spawn at every depth carries explicit model +
|
||||||
|
effort. Pre-registered caveat: if T1 eliminates depth-2 spawns entirely,
|
||||||
|
T5 grades as root-spawn regression (hold 100%) plus doc correctness and
|
||||||
|
is recorded inconclusive-by-zero at depth-2 — the config backstop is then
|
||||||
|
the operative mechanism.
|
||||||
|

# Hermes Agent Tool Mapping
|
||||||
|
|
||||||
|
Skills speak in actions ("dispatch a subagent", "create a todo", "read a file"). On Hermes Agent these resolve to the tools below.
|
||||||
|
|
||||||
|
## Tools
|
||||||
|
|
||||||
|
| Action skills request | Hermes tool |
|
||||||
|
|---|---|
|
||||||
|
| Read a file | `read_file` |
|
||||||
|
| Create a new file | `write_file` |
|
||||||
|
| Edit a file (targeted patch) | `patch` |
|
||||||
|
| Run a shell command | `terminal` |
|
||||||
|
| Search file contents | `search_files` |
|
||||||
|
| Find files by name | `terminal` with `find` |
|
||||||
|
| Fetch a URL / read a webpage | `web_extract(urls=[...])` |
|
||||||
|
| Search the web | `web_search(query=...)` |
|
||||||
|
| Dispatch a subagent | `delegate_task(goal=..., context=..., toolsets=[...], role="leaf")` |
|
||||||
|
| Task tracking | `todo` tool |
|
||||||
|
| Invoke a skill | `skill_view("skill-name")` |
|
||||||
|
|
||||||
|
## Instructions file
|
||||||
|
|
||||||
|
When a skill mentions "your instructions file," on Hermes Agent this is **`AGENTS.md`** in the project directory, or **`SOUL.md`** globally at `~/.hermes/SOUL.md`.
|
||||||
|
|
||||||
|
## Invoking a skill
|
||||||
|
|
||||||
|
Hermes Agent has a `skills` toolset with `skill_view` and `skills_list` tools.
|
||||||
|
To invoke a superpowers skill, use:
|
||||||
|
|
||||||
|
```
|
||||||
|
skill_view("brainstorming")
|
||||||
|
skill_view("test-driven-development")
|
||||||
|
```
|
||||||
|
|
||||||
|
If `skill_view` cannot find a superpowers skill (it may not appear in the catalog
|
||||||
|
until the plugin fully registers it), fall back to reading the SKILL.md directly:
|
||||||
|
|
||||||
|
```
|
||||||
|
read_file(path="~/.hermes/plugins/superpowers/skills/<skill-name>/SKILL.md")
|
||||||
|
```
|
||||||
|
|
||||||
|
This fallback is the same mechanism used by other harnesses without native skill loading.
|
||||||
|
|
||||||
|
## Subagent dispatch
|
||||||
|
|
||||||
|
Use `delegate_task` to spawn isolated subagents for parallel or sequential workstreams:
|
||||||
|
|
||||||
|
```
|
||||||
|
delegate_task(goal="...", context="...", toolsets=[...], role="leaf")
|
||||||
|
```
|
||||||
|
|
||||||
|
If `delegate_task` is unavailable, do the work inline rather than inventing tool calls.
|
||||||
|
|
||||||
|
## Task tracking
|
||||||
|
|
||||||
|
Use the `todo` tool for task tracking within a session. For multi-agent task boards, use `hermes kanban` CLI if available. Treat older `TodoWrite` references as the task-tracking action.
